Misarmail Mcp

C 63 completed
Other
api / yaml · tiny
40
Files
1,936
LOC
0
Frameworks
4
Languages

Pipeline State

completed
Run ID
#1520743
Phase
done
Progress
0%
Started
2026-04-16 14:09:55
Finished
2026-04-16 14:09:55
LLM tokens
0

Pipeline Metadata

Stage
Skipped
Decision
skip_scaffold_dup
Novelty
21.79
Framework unique
Isolation
Last stage change
2026-04-16 18:15:42
Deduplication group #49966
Member of a group with 15 similar repo(s) — canonical #189399 view group →
All rows scored by the Repobility analyzer (https://repobility.com)

AI Prompt

Create a backend service that exposes the full MisarMail email marketing platform via the Model Context Protocol (MCP). I need this server to handle interactions using HTTP streaming and support OAuth 2.0 (PKCE) plus API Key authentication. The system should expose 32 tools covering areas like email, campaigns, contacts, and analytics, and also include 11 pre-built skills. Please structure the project to be easily callable from any MCP-compatible AI client, and include setup instructions for running it locally, perhaps using Docker.
api mcp email-marketing backend http oauth2 docker javascript yaml json
Generated by gemma4:latest

Catalog Information

Create a backend service that exposes the full MisarMail email marketing platform via the Model Context Protocol (MCP). I need this server to handle interactions using HTTP streaming and support OAuth 2.0 (PKCE) plus API Key authentication. The system should expose 32 tools covering areas like email, campaigns, contacts, and analytics, and also include 11 pre-built skills. Please structure the project to be easily callable from any MCP-compatible AI client, and include setup instructions for run

Tags

api mcp email-marketing backend http oauth2 docker javascript yaml json

Quality Score

C
62.9/100
Structure
58
Code Quality
90
Documentation
41
Testing
15
Practices
69
Security
100
Dependencies
70

Strengths

  • CI/CD pipeline configured (github_actions)
  • Consistent naming conventions (snake_case)
  • Good security practices — no major issues detected
  • Containerized deployment (Docker)
  • Properly licensed project

Weaknesses

  • No tests found — high risk of regressions

Recommendations

  • Add a test suite — start with critical path integration tests
  • Add a linter configuration to enforce code style consistency

Languages

yaml
48.1%
markdown
28.0%
json
19.9%
javascript
3.9%

Frameworks

None detected

Symbols

variable10
constant2

Quality Timeline

1 quality score recorded.

View File Metrics

Embed Badge

Add to your README:

![Quality](https://repos.aljefra.com/badge/1208950.svg)
Quality BadgeSecurity Badge
Export Quality CSVDownload SBOMExport Findings CSV